Chapter 135: Shattered



Diane’s POV

The courthouse steps felt endless as we descended, each step echoing the finality of what had just transpired.

Three years. Liam would be behind bars for three years, and Dylan and Danielle were finally, legally, completely mine. I should have felt victorious, but all I could manage was a hollow numbness that seemed to spread through my chest like ice water.

Dad appeared at my elbow as we reached the bottom of the steps, his face etched with concern. "Sweetheart, how are you holding up?"

I tried to smile, but my face felt frozen. "I’m fine, Dad. Just... processing everything."

"You don’t look fine," he said gently, studying my face with the intensity of someone who’d spent years learning to read people’s pain.

"None of this was easy. Seeing him like that..."

He didn’t need to finish. We both knew what he meant. Watching Liam crumble in that courtroom, seeing the complete destruction of someone I’d once loved, had carved something hollow inside me that victory couldn’t fill.

Noah’s arm tightened around my waist, his own struggle evident in the tension of his muscles. I could feel him fighting his own emotions, torn between relief for me and the children, and grief for his best friend’s spectacular fall from grace. He hadn’t said much since we left the courtroom, but I could see the war playing out behind his eyes.

"I’m going to follow you home," Dad announced, his tone brooking no argument. "I want to make sure you’re settled before I leave you alone with all this."

Joan appeared beside us, her professional mask slipping to reveal genuine exhaustion. "Henry had to leave for an emergency meeting, but I’m coming with you too. You shouldn’t be alone right now."
